An exhibition by sound art collective Ultra-red with St Marylebone CE School in London, as part of the Edgware Road Project. The outcome of four years’ collaboration, the exhibition is presented as an opera that explores the school’s vicinity in the Edgware Road area. Through a series of installations and performances presented across neighbourhood locations, including the school, the adjacent church and the Centre for Possible Studies, the show tells the story of students’ and teachers’ experiences and the pressures they face at the school and its surrounding area. An audio walk created by the students accompanies the exhibition to help visitors discover the area within the context of the students’ understanding and local knowledge.
